DESCRIPTION:History of St. Ann’s Lecture\nJuly 9th at 5pm\nLocated at St. Ann’s \n167 Ocean Ave. in Kennebunkport\n\n\nCelebrate America’s 250th Anniversary with a special history presentation about one of Maine’s most iconic coastal landmarks. \n\n\n\nJoin us this summer at St. Ann’s in Kennebunkport for a fascinating look at the history of St. Ann’s Church and grounds. Kennebunkport Historical Society’s Historian Sharon Cummins will present “A History of St. Ann’s and Kennebunk Point\,” an engaging talk that brings the site’s rich past to life. This event will be presented twice (same content) on July 9 and August 13. \nThrough rare historical photographs and vivid storytelling\, this presentation traces the evolution of St. Ann’s — from its origins as an 1812 fort to the construction of the beloved oceanfront stone church and its expansion through modern times. You’ll explore the stories behind its stained glass windows\, the remarkable rectory once owned by notable locals such as Atwater Kent\, and the prominent founders and members—including two U.S. Presidents—who shaped its legacy. \nProceeds from this event support St. Ann’s “Preserving a Legacy” Capital Campaign\, helping to restore historic buildings\, protect against future coastal weather impacts\, and ensure this treasured site endures for generations to come. \nClick HERE to get your tickets!
